This is the 578th most frequent Latvian word.


atpakaļ

"Atpakaļ" means "back" or "return" in English.


The word 'atpakaļ' is used to indicate a direction, specifically going backward.

Es pagāju divus soļus atpakaļ.

I took two steps back.


Here, 'atpakaļ' denotes the return of an item to its original place or owner.

Šo preci nevar atdot atpakaļ.

This item cannot be returned back.


The word 'atpakaļ' reinforces the action of returning, though it's often redundant in translation.

Es nācu pie tevis, bet tad atgriezos atpakaļ.

I came towards you but then returned back.
